From my experience, a "republic" battlecry isn't exactly necessary, nor is it common. As has been said in previous posts, different units often have different battlecries. In my experience in the Army for Example:

20th Engineer Battalion: "Build and Fight" and "Follow the Wavy Arrow" both of which go back to the unit's roots in WWI
1st Cavalry Division "First Team"
1st Battalion, 7th Cavalry Regiment: "Garryowen!" which incidentally when I was deployed with them to Kuwait, we were afforded the opportunity to drink non-alcholic Lowenbrau, which we fondly refered to as Garryowenbrau.
My point being that we are different units within the FRR and as such perhaps we should have our own battlecries based on what we do in our battles.

But that is my .02 Cbills worth.
